Protecting and enhancing your home’s exterior in Rancho Cucamonga involves more than just aesthetics—it’s about choosing materials and techniques that stand up to the region’s unique challenges. Whether you’re considering durable siding or the timeless appeal of stucco, local factors like seismic activity, wildfire risks, and compliance with city regulations must be carefully addressed. The City of Rancho Cucamonga Building and Safety Department enforces specific codes, such as fire-rated siding requirements in high-risk zones and proper vapor barrier installation to prevent moisture intrusion, ensuring your home remains safe and structurally sound.
Rancho Cucamonga’s diverse neighborhoods, from the historic charm of Alta Loma to modern developments in Etiwanda, influence the choice of siding and stucco finishes. Homeowners in fire-prone areas often opt for fiber cement siding or Class A fire-rated stucco systems, while properties in older districts may require materials that align with HOA guidelines or maintain architectural authenticity. Additionally, seismic concerns in Southern California make proper stucco expansion joints and flexible siding fasteners essential to prevent cracking during ground movement.
When budgeting for exterior upgrades, costs can vary based on your home’s size and design. Siding installation in Rancho Cucamonga typically ranges from $10 to $25 per square foot, while full stucco applications often cost between $12,000 and $30,000.
